In Turkey you can find a very special ice cream made out of goat milk and the roots of wild orchids. The traditional Maraş ice cream originally comes from Southern Anatolia. It takes very long to melt and is unbelievably chewy. It used to be enjoyed by the sultans but nowadays street sellers enjoy vending it. Ice cream purchasers will often need to show patience and strong nerves in vacation destinations like Istanbul or Izmir.
